Ayacucho is a department located in the south-central highlands of Peru, positioned approximately 570 kilometers southeast of the capital city Lima. This administrative region covers an area of about 43,815 square kilometers, making it one of Peru's mid-sized departments, and is home to approximately 650,000 residents according to recent estimates. The department is divided into 11 provinces, with its capital city also named Ayacucho serving as the administrative and cultural hub. Geographically, Ayacucho features diverse terrain ranging from high Andean plateaus to deep river valleys, with elevations varying from 1,800 to 4,500 meters above sea level. The region holds significant historical importance as the site of the Battle of Ayacucho in 1824, which effectively secured Peruvian independence from Spanish rule. Today, Ayacucho maintains a strong cultural identity with vibrant traditional festivals and artisanal crafts, particularly known for its retablo boxes and religious celebrations.
